Suyruqucha (Cajatambo)

Suyruqucha (Quechua suyru a very long dress tracked after when worn, qucha lake, hispanicized spelling Suerococha) is a mountain in the south of the Waywash mountain range in the Andes of Peru, about 5,000 metres (16,404 ft) high, and the name of a small lake near the mountain. The mountain is located in the Lima Region, Cajatambo Province, Cajatambo District. It lies east of Phuyuq.

The mountain is named after the lake east of it at 10°23′00″S 76°51′06″W.
